Top Reasons to Find Bonsai Alternatives

Bonsai users often complain about the following issues. And these are the prime reasons why their users make a switch to a suitable Bonsai alternative.

1. Expensive Per-User Cost

Hello Bonsai pricing ranges from $15-$59/mo/user. If you have 5 team members, the cost would multiply. So for an agency of 5 internal users, the cost would range from $75 to $295 per month. That’s an insanely high price for most agencies.

2. Technical Issues

As a client management business solution, Bonsai is packed with tons of features. While it’s an advantage, it causes frequent headaches as well. Users complained of frequent technical issues with an overwhelming number of features.

3. Spies on Bank Transaction Data

Several users complained about Hello Bonsai payments as well. Bonsai freezes its customers’ accounts for no legitimate reason. Bonsai spies on bank transactions, and they freeze suspected users’ accounts without giving a proper explanation.

4. Slow Support

Except for the top-tier plan, Bonsai’s support for its users is quite slow. Sometimes people have to wait for a few days to get things done.

3. Honeybook

When sending proposals and contracts matter for your business, but you want to work as a team, HoneyBook can be a good option. 

Their top-tier premium plan at $129/mo allows an unlimited number of team members, offering better flexibility than Hello Bonsai.

Their Essentials plan at $59/mo is ideal for small-sized agencies. Apart from certain operational automations, you can schedule meetings, use up to 10 lead forms, and much more.

Workflow Automations

HoneyBook’s automation is quite impressive. You can set a trigger-based action to take. For example, if a client submits a form, then send an automated email. After that, create a task for that client.

Per User Cost

For agency operations, Bonsai costs $25/user/mo. Let’s say you need to add 10 users, which would cost $250/mo. 

Whereas with HoneyBook, it’s cheaper to add more users. Their top-tier plan costs $129/mo for unlimited users.

QuickBook Integration

If you own a small agency or work as a freelancer, and QuickBooks matters for you, HoneyBook would be an efficient choice. The $59 plan for 2 users comes with QuickBooks native integration. 

Whereas, Bonsai costs $39/mo/user for the Plan with QuickBooks integration through Zapier.

5. Dubsado

For businesses that want to build a powerful, automated client onboarding machine, Dubsado is a top-tier choice.

While Bonsai excels at integrating project management with deep financial reporting, Dubsado specializes in creating highly customized and automated workflows. 

If your main goal is to put your client intake, contracts, and scheduling on autopilot, Dubsado offers a level of control that Bonsai doesn’t match.

However, this power comes with a steeper learning curve and less emphasis on team management and financial insights.

Deep Workflow Automation

You can build workflows with many steps. It automatically sends emails, forms, proposals, and payment reminders. This creates a hands-off journey for your clients.

Customizable Forms and Proposals

Dubsado has a powerful form builder. You can make custom intake forms and proposals. It even lets you use if/then questions to gather the right info.

Client Portal

Clients get a private online page for all their project documents. Here, they can easily approve proposals, sign contracts, and pay invoices. Everything stays organized, giving them a clear history of your work together.

7. FreshBooks

FreshBooks is an accounting tool at its heart, built to make bookkeeping easy for business owners. It has since added features for project management, making it a strong all-in-one option. This makes it very different from Bonsai.

If your top priority is accurate finances, working with an accountant, and making tax time simple, FreshBooks is an excellent choice. While Bonsai is a great project tool with good financial tracking, FreshBooks is a true accounting platform first and foremost.

Double-Entry Accounting

This is the biggest difference. FreshBooks is a real accounting system, not just an expense tracker. It keeps a proper ledger of all your money, just like an accountant would. This means your financial reports are more accurate and reliable.

Tracks Profit 

FreshBooks helps you see if your projects are actually making money. It compares your invoices against tracked time, team costs, and other expenses. This gives you a clear profitability report for each project, so you know where to focus.

Integrated Payroll Service

If you have employees, FreshBooks offers a huge advantage. You can add a full payroll service directly within the platform. It will handle paying your team, along with all the necessary tax deductions and filings, which most freelance tools do not offer.

8. Accelo

Accelo is a serious business tool for established professional services companies. Think of it as a step up from platforms like Bonsai, built for agencies that manage complex client work. Accelo is all about deep data and maximizing profitability. 

Its pricing isn’t public, you have to request a quote, which tells you it’s a more premium, enterprise-level solution.

Manages Client Retainers

Accelo is built to handle retainer-based work properly. It doesn’t just send a recurring bill. It lets you manage the actual hours and tasks performed against that retainer contract. This helps you see if your ongoing client agreements are truly profitable.

Built-in Client Support Tickets

Accelo includes a client ticketing system, like a helpdesk built right in. Your clients can submit requests for small, ongoing tasks. Your team can then track and manage all these tickets from a shared inbox without needing a separate tool.

Deep Profitability Insights

This platform focuses heavily on your bottom line. It tracks project costs, resources, and budgets in real-time. This gives you deep insights into which clients and project types make you the most money, helping you make smarter business decisions.
